The Middleman
What do you see from the middle?

Investment Manager Peter Samuel solicits, “I am telling you our firm can guide you to the top. We can help you put your business on the stock market to increase its value. Your stocks will generate millions in new revenues.”
“But I am already making millions,” Steven Philibert said.
“Look,” Peter suggests, “right now, your company is sitting in the middle, and with our help, you can go to the top.”
“You have forgotten that I am known as the ‘Middleman.’ Why do you think I am called that?”
“You love being in the middle?”
Steven smiles and teases, “being in the middle is warm. I get heat, information, and friendship from all who are climbing up on my left. On my right, I also get the same from the ones fighting to stay up and those who fall. But I get something more powerful. I learn life lessons from everyone, both the ones who fall and the ones who are fighting to stay at the top. Plus, I can see everything coming my way from all directions.”
“You are hopeless,” Steven said, walking away.
All of us have a comfort level, and being comfortable is power. It’s like water to plants. All of us have a place, position, food, clothes, etc., something that we are comfortable with. Being satisfied with one’s life and work increases contentment. Happiness opens the door to the impossible. Many of us do better when we are relaxed and focused. All of that comes from being comfortable.
Where are you most comfortable?
